Bulls Say, Bears Say
Bulls Say
Gross Margin ResilienceSustained gross margins of roughly 35–45% indicate strong project-level pricing or cost control, providing a structural buffer versus revenue swings. If overheads are managed, these margins support pathway to profitability once revenue stabilizes, aiding long-term recovery.
Operating Cash Flow RecoveryA return to positive operating cash flow and improvement to ~A$0.95m evidences cash-generating operations despite accounting losses. This durable cash inflow reduces immediate liquidity strain, lowers near-term refinancing need, and gives management runway to execute restructuring or pursue contracts.
Modest HeadcountA relatively small workforce (136 employees) suggests a lean cost structure and operational flexibility. Lower fixed labor overhead helps the company scale activity without outsized SG&A increases, improving the odds of margin recovery and conserving cash in a cyclical construction market.
Bears Say
Balance Sheet WeaknessNegative equity combined with a near-doubling of debt sharply reduces financial flexibility and raises solvency risk. For a cyclical construction firm this erodes the ability to bid larger projects, absorb downturns, or invest, making recovery contingent on deleveraging or fresh capital.
Persistent Losses & Revenue DeclineOngoing net losses and recent top-line contraction undermine operating leverage and the path to sustainable profits. Even with decent gross margins, shrinking revenue increases the fixed-cost burden, meaning profitability depends on durable revenue stabilization or structural cost reductions.
Negative Free Cash FlowConsistently negative free cash flow and weak cash conversion (OCF ~5% of revenue) indicate the business consumes cash after investing needs. This persistent cash drain limits debt paydown or reinvestment, increasing reliance on external funding and heightening vulnerability in tougher market conditions.

Company Description
Oldfields Holdings Ltd
Oldfields Holdings Limited (OLH.AX) is an Australian enterprise primarily engaged in the creation, supply, and import of scaffolding systems and various painting accessories. The company's operations are structured into two principal divisions: Consumer Products and Scaffolding. The Consumer Products division is responsible for manufacturing, importing, and distributing a wide array of items, including paint applicators like brushes and rollers, outdoor storage solutions such as garden sheds and related systems, and a comprehensive range of tools for painters. These specialized tools encompass scraping implements, cutting blades, guiding devices, and sealant dispensers. Conversely, the Scaffolding division focuses on the production and distribution of scaffolding structures and associated gear. Additionally, it offers rental services for scaffolding and access solutions, serving the needs of both the construction and building maintenance sectors. Beyond its core offerings, the company also provides numerous supplementary painting provisions. These include roller frames, extendable poles, paint containers and buckets, as well as roller trays and complete painting kits. Their product line further extends to protective coverings like drop cloths, plastic sheeting, disposable workwear, and various masking products such as films, papers, and tapes. Abrasives, mixing paddles, and personal protective equipment for cleaning are also part of their extensive inventory. Established in 1916, Oldfields Holdings Limited has its headquarters situated in Campbelltown, Australia, and functions as a subsidiary under the ownership of EQM Holdings Pty Ltd.
